Hi,
I was just testing the voltmeter on my 82 GPZ when I accidentally brushed up against the exhaust header(I had just had it running) and noticed that the pipe did not seem very hot. I decided to check all the pipes and three were quite hot and the pipe coming off the cylinder furthest to the right(when seated on the bike) was only warm. Touching it with a wet finger was quite noticeable compared to the other 3. Any ideas what is causing this and what I need to do to fix it. The bike seems to run perfectly smooth without any hesitation or stumbling. Any help you guys can provide will be greatly appreciated.

Check for spark, then if that's good, check compression. Should have a nice thick spark at the spark plug.
